    The AIM-9 Sidewinder ("AIM" for "Air Interception Missile") [3] is a short-range air-to-air missile. Entering service with the United States Navy in 1956 and the Air Force in 1964, the AIM-9 is one of the oldest, cheapest, and most successful air-to-air missiles.     Lockheed Martin F-22 Raptor fires an AIM-9 Sidewinder | Fox Two Grumman F-14 Tomcat firing an AIM-7 Sparrow | Fox One Fox one Indicates launch of a semi-active radar homing missile (such as the AIM-7 Sparrow). [1]: Fox two Indicates launch of an infrared homing missile (such as the AIM-9 Sidewinder). [1] Fox three

    The AIM-260 Joint Advanced Tactical Missile (JATM) is an American beyond-visual-range air-to-air missile (BVRAAM) being developed and produced by Lockheed Martin. [3] Designed to address advanced threats, the missile is expected to replace or supplement the AIM-120 AMRAAM currently in US service.
